Romania vs Saudi Arabia statistics compared

Updated on by Georank team

Romania has a population of 19.1M (ranked 67/197), compared with 35.3M in Saudi Arabia (ranked 45/197). Romania's land area is 88,834 sq mi versus 830,000 sq mi for Saudi Arabia (ranked 80th vs. 12th).

By GDP, Romania ranks 42/197 ($383B) and Saudi Arabia ranks 18/197 ($1.24T). By GDP per capita, Romania ranks 58/197 ($20,080), while Saudi Arabia ranks 33/197 ($35,122).
